10 Level-Up Homemade Pizza Recipes for Gamers

Gaming marathons require fuel that is easy to eat, delicious, and engineered to keep controllers grease-free. While ordering delivery is a common fallback, making pizza at home allows for custom crusts, unique toppings, and tailored portions that fit perfectly into a gaming session. Here are ten creative homemade pizza ideas designed specifically for gamers, ranging from bite-sized snacks to fuel-heavy pies.

1. The Zero-Grease Pepperoni PocketTraditional pepperoni pizzas leave a slick of oil on your fingers, which is disastrous for expensive controllers or mechanical keyboards. The solution is the pocket pizza. Roll out standard pizza dough, layer pepperoni and shredded mozzarella inside, and fold the dough over to seal the edges completely. Bake until golden brown. This self-contained pocket traps the grease inside, keeping your hands dry and your gameplay flawless.

2. The Respawn Buffalo Chicken FlatbreadWhen you need a quick burst of energy after a tough match, a flatbread pizza cooks in half the time of a traditional pie. Use a pre-made flatbread or naan as your base. Spread a thin layer of cream cheese mixed with buffalo sauce, top with shredded rotisserie chicken, and sprinkle with Monterey Jack cheese. The spicy kick from the buffalo sauce provides an instant wake-up call for late-night gaming sessions.

3. The Co-Op Garlic Knot Slider PizzaPerfect for local multiplayer nights with friends, this pull-apart pizza eliminates the need for cutting slices. Arrange unbaked garlic knots in a large circle on a baking sheet, filling the center with pizza sauce, extra cheese, and mini pepperonis. As it bakes, the knots merge with the cheesy center. Gamers can easily pull off a garlic knot loaded with melted toppings without pausing the conversation.

4. The Stealth Mode White PizzaRed sauce drips are the enemy of white gaming jerseys and light-colored couches. A white pizza eliminates tomato sauce entirely, reducing the risk of permanent stains. Brush your dough with olive oil and minced garlic, then top with a blend of ricotta, mozzarella, and parmesan cheese. Add fresh spinach or grilled chicken for extra substance. It is sophisticated, savory, and completely translucent on impact.

5. The Mana Pool Pesto and Goat Cheese PieFor RPG players looking for a themed meal, a green pesto pizza mimics a vibrant mana potion. Replace standard pizza sauce with a rich basil pesto. Top with crumbled goat cheese, caramelized onions, and pine nuts. The tangy goat cheese balances the herbaceous pesto, offering a complex flavor profile that elevates standard gaming fuel into a gourmet experience.

6. The Overclocked Meat Lovers Deep DishLong raid nights demand serious endurance and a heavy meal to match. A cast-iron skillet deep-dish pizza provides the dense calorie count needed for hours of focus. Layer the bottom of the dough with sliced provolone, followed by Italian sausage, bacon, ham, and pepperoni. Pour a thick, chunky tomato sauce over the meat and top with parmesan. It requires a fork and knife, making it ideal for cutscene breaks.

7. The Inventory Clean-Out French Bread PizzaLike clearing out old loot from your in-game bags, a French bread pizza utilizes whatever ingredients you have left in the refrigerator. Slice a loaf of French bread lengthwise, press the crumb down slightly to create a trough, and spoon in marinara sauce. Top with leftover cheeses, meats, or vegetables from the week. It bakes in fifteen minutes and offers a crunchy, sturdy crust that holds up to heavy toppings.

8. The Casual Gamer Tortilla CrispsIf you only have a short break between casual matches, a flour tortilla makes an excellent ultra-thin crust. Place a tortilla in a hot skillet, spread a tablespoon of pizza sauce, add a handful of cheese, and cover with a lid for three minutes until the cheese melts and the bottom is crispy. It satisfies the pizza craving instantly without the commitment of making dough.

9. The Health Buff Sweet Potato PizzaGamers looking to maintain high energy levels without a carbohydrate crash can opt for a nutrient-dense alternative. Grate sweet potatoes and mix them with an egg and a little flour to form a binding crust. Pre-bake the crust until firm, then top with roasted zucchini, bell peppers, red onions, and feta cheese. This option provides sustained energy without the sluggishness caused by traditional white flour.

10. The End-Game Dessert PizzaEvery successful gaming session deserves a victory celebration. Roll out a standard pizza dough and bake it completely plain. While it is still hot from the oven, spread a generous layer of hazelnut chocolate cream across the crust. Top with sliced strawberries, bananas, and a drizzle of white chocolate. Slice it into small wedges for a sweet conclusion to a night of victories.
